The Match Overview

The encounter between Brentford and Manchester City held at the Gtech Community Stadium was a spectacle of determination versus dominance. Brentford, known for their resilient play, stood firm against the reigning champions, showcasing their tactical discipline and flair.


Key Highlights

Brentford’s Early Press

Brentford came into the match with a clear strategy: disrupt Manchester City’s rhythm. From the opening whistle, Brentford applied high pressure, forcing early mistakes from City’s backline. Their physicality and aggression in midfield proved to be a challenging hurdle for City.

Haaland’s Brilliance

Manchester City’s prolific striker Erling Haaland once again stole the spotlight. With his clinical finishing and impeccable positioning, he managed to equalize Brentford’s early lead and later secured a decisive goal, proving why he’s one of the best in the world.

Defensive Masterclass by Brentford

Brentford’s defensive unit, led by Ethan Pinnock, put on a remarkable display. They managed to thwart several of City’s attacking moves, keeping the game competitive until the final whistle.


Tactical Analysis

Manchester City’s Dominance in Possession

Under Pep Guardiola, City’s hallmark remains their dominance in possession. In this match, they recorded over 70% possession, using short, intricate passes to wear down Brentford’s defense. Kevin De Bruyne and Bernardo Silva orchestrated plays from midfield, creating multiple chances for their forwards.

Brentford’s Counter-Attacking Threat

Brentford’s approach focused on quick transitions. Utilizing Ivan Toney’s physicality and pace, they created moments of danger whenever City’s defense appeared vulnerable. Their wingers stretched City’s backline, making room for central attackers.

Set Pieces: Brentford’s Key Weapon

Brentford’s efficiency in set pieces nearly changed the outcome of the game. They executed corner kicks and free kicks with precision, often testing City’s defense.

Moments That Defined the Match

Haaland’s Equalizer

In the 20th minute, Haaland latched onto a perfectly weighted pass from De Bruyne to slot the ball past the goalkeeper. The goal showcased City’s ability to respond under pressure.

Late Winner

With the match tied, Haaland struck again in the 78th minute, securing a 2-1 victory for City. His goal was the result of a swift counterattack, highlighting City’s versatility.
